CNAs guarantee the wellbeing of their individuals by carrying out a selection of jobs that assist with day-to-day living activities. Because CNAs generally invest more time with people than nurses or doctors, they comprehend their behaviors and wellness standings. They obtain to recognize each client, their typical behaviors, and their basic state of health and are usually the initial to discover physical or emotional adjustments.

CNA DutiesIndividual jobs can differ based upon where a CNA works and the type of individuals they offer, but typical obligations include: Answering telephone call buttons and informing registered nurses to emergenciesMonitoring client requirements and reporting any issues to various other medical care personnelHelping clients with their daily needs, such as eating, showering, clothing, and toiletingEnsuring client comfort by transforming bed linen, filling water containers, and placing things so they are in reachRepositioning individuals in bedsHelping patients move from a bed to a chair or mobility device and backAssisting with lifting patients from their bed to examination tables, medical tables, or stretchersDepending on state guidelines and facility requirements, some CNAs might carry out additional innovative obligations that include: Measuring and videotaping food and liquid consumptionAccompanying individuals to off-site doctor appointmentsStocking or releasing clinical materials, such as dressing packs or treatment traysMeasuring vital indicators, including blood pressure, oxygen degree, and temperatureExplaining medical treatments and tests to individuals and their familiesDispensing medication as prescribedChanging dressings and bandagesSetting up devices such as oxygen tents, mobile radiograph (X-ray) devices, or IVsAssisting in small medical treatments As their titles imply, qualified nursing assistants "aid" nurses and various other medical professionals as opposed to working as official nurses themselves.


For CNAs to exercise, they should be under the guidance of signed up nurses or accredited useful nurses. Because they are not lawfully in charge of the healthcare of the patients, they should exercise under those that are. CNAs work in numerous medical care settings, consisting of basic and specialized health centers, taking care of homes, assisted living establishments, and recovery centers.

The individual populations CNAs work with can likewise vary along with the work setting. CNAs that function in nursing homes deal with elderly clients, while those that function in rehabilitation centers may user interface with patients of all ages with numerous disorders or diseases.


As a CNA, you have a wealth of options. You can work in atmospheres and with populations that you want and most comfortable with. Just like any type of occupation, there are advantages and downsides to seeking a profession as a CNA. Some fast-track CNA programs take between four to six weeks to complete, making it simple for pupils that intend to go into the area promptly.


Unlike some nursing degree programs that need students to finish a collection number of requirement courses prior to also being confessed, CNA programs need just a secondary school diploma or GED.The Bureau of Labor Data jobs that work for nursing aides will expand by 8% between 2020-2030, bring about the production of greater than 115,000 brand-new work in enhancement to those that come to be available due to work turn over.


As a CNA, you will frequently be exposed to nurses and the jobs they execute, which can help you figure out whether you intend to pursue that path. The job of a CNA can commonly feel unrecognized, but in reality, it substantially enhances the lives of those they serve. Other than executing everyday tasks, CNAs get to recognize their individuals and can offer as bright places in their daysespecially throughout difficult times when family can't go to.

As the list of responsibilities highlighted above indicates, a lot of the job a CNA does includes heavy lifting, bending over or extending, and getting on your feet for lengthy durations. Individuals with physical conditions or injuries may locate these duties as well strenuous

Unless an exercising CNA wishes to finish a bridge program or a degree, CNA settings provide little space for development. Some might choose to move to administrative placements, yet they're often unable to move up the nursing ladder without heading back to institution
